description TalkAbroad Overview
TalkAbroad is an educational platform that arranges scheduled online conversations between language students and trained conversation partners. It is commonly used through participating schools and universities, where instructors assign calls and may integrate recordings, reflections, or related activities into a course. The service is designed to give learners structured speaking practice and cultural exchange with people from communities where the target language is spoken, rather than offering anonymous, free peer-to-peer calls.
help TalkAbroad FAQ
Who do students speak with during a TalkAbroad conversation?
Students are matched with trained conversation partners who are native speakers located in communities where the target language is spoken. The calls are real scheduled conversations rather than exchanges with an AI tutor.
Are TalkAbroad calls recorded for the instructor?
TalkAbroad can record conversations and make them available for course assignments and instructor review. A teacher may use the recording for reflection, assessment, or follow-up work.
Can an individual learner book TalkAbroad without a university course?
TalkAbroad is primarily structured around participating classes, with instructors creating assignments and students scheduling matching conversations. Independent access may depend on the enrollment options currently offered by the platform.
What happens if a TalkAbroad partner misses the scheduled call?
The platform has support and rescheduling procedures for connection problems or a partner no-show. Students should document the failed appointment promptly because a course deadline may still be controlled by their instructor.
